Application text
The development will consist of the following elements: • Battery Energy Storage System facility, consisting of battery containers with integrated HVAC (Heating, Ventilation, Air Conditioning) units, transformers, inverters, underground cabling, associated control rooms, internal access routes, lighting, CCTV, lightning masts, fencing; • Associated Electrical Compound consisting of: Low voltage operations compound including one (1) single storey control and operational building, electrical plant, cabling, lighting, CCTV, lightning masts, diesel generator and diesel tank, operations and maintenance containers and stores; • High voltage electrical yard comprising outdoor electrical plant and associated compound; • Underground high voltage electrical cable to facilitate a connection to the existing adjacent 110kV Tawnaghmore substation; • Associated landscaping, drainage, decommissioning of existing septic tank and all ancillary works necessary to facilitate the development A 10-year permission is sought in respect of the development. Certain details of the proposed development are unconfirmed in the planning application, and an opinion on unconfirmed details accompanies the application. The Tawnaghmore Power Station has an Environmental Protection Agency (EPA) issued Industrial Emissions (IE) Licence (Reg, No. P0566-02).
